Hans-Georg Gadamer on Understanding and Being Right

„From Gadamer I learned that to understand a given thinker requires one to presuppose that he is right.“

Hans-Georg Gadamer was a German philosopher known for his work in philosophical hermeneutics.

This hermeneutic quotation emphasizes that genuine understanding requires initially presuming a thinker's inner coherence.

Hans-Georg Gadamer was a German philosopher internationally recognized for his work "Truth and Method," which is foundational for philosophical hermeneutics. He focused on the theory of understanding and text interpretation, as well as the role of tradition and language.
